For example, certain types of fasteners have stiff compressors provided with slidable latches which hold the prongs bent thereover, but which, in certain instances of use, are highly objectionable. Other known types of fasteners have rigid compressors suitably formed at their ends to co act with the prongs to hold them bent. None of the known types of compressors embody means to effect a clamping or wedging action on the stack of sheets so, as to securely bind them under tension at least at the prongs.
It is, therefore, an object of the present invention to provide a paper fastener compressor of atype which effectively co-acts with the prongs and the stack of sheets being bound to tightly bind said sheets in place.
Another object of the invention is to provide a resilient paper fastener compressor of the type adapted to have prongs associated therewith which is easy to assemblein place on a stack of sheets, simple to operate, positive in operation, and inexpensive to manufacture.
Another object is to provide a novel paper fastener including a resiliently flexible compressor characterized by the entire absence of movable parts and which adequately serves to cover the associated prongs from being inadvertently engaged by adjacent files or other objects.

orrics Refering particularly to the drawing, the fasitenerillustrated includes a base provided at its ends with bendable resilient prongs l2 adapted to be placed in cooperative position withastack of sheets I3 for=holdingthem togetherin afile. The base H normally has itsintermediate body .portion positioned to lie flat against the bottom ofthepstack of sheets with the spaced prongs I2 extending through similarly spaced? holes l4 therein. The free end portions of the prongs extendthrough and beyond the top-of the "stack.
A compressor I5 is adapted, when properly mounted, to overlie the free end portions of the prongs and prevent said prongs fromcatching on adjacent files or the like. a
The compressor l5 preferably is formed of an elongated strip of thin resiliently flexible material such as, for example; spring steel, pressboard plastics, or thelike, and is of a length substantially equal to the spacing between the prongs I2. The strip l5 isbent downwardly at each end and then outwardly and upwardly to provide smooth, rolled, depending bearing portions 16 at each end for a purpose to be explained hereinafter.
The downwardly extending portion of the strip is suitably aperturedor otherwise slotted transversely, as at H, to receive the free end portions of the prongs l2 when thecompressor is in place.
To assemble the fastener, one of the slotted openings H is slid over one of the extending prong portions, as best shown in Fig. 3, and then the compressor is deflected or bowed longitudiopening l1. Release of the pressure utilized to deflect the compressor will cause itto move into its normally straight position. During this movement its ends slide along the associated prongs I2 until the bearing portions l 6 of the compressor abut the vertical prong portions at their bends. While in this position, the'bearing portions [6 engage the top sheet of stack l3 adjacent to the prongs and the resiliency of the compressor will bind the prongs to the compressor and sheets. It should be observed that movement of the compressor, from the bowed position illustrated in Fig. 3 into its final position shown in Fig. 2, results in co-action between the bearing portion I6, prongs I 2, and the stack of sheets l3. This is occasioned by engagement of the free edges of 2; openings I4 thus binding them securely, at the prongs, between said bearing portions and the intermediate body portion of the base II.
